文档

coder.report.generate

生成HTML代码生成报告

句法

coder.report.generate(模型)
coder.report.generate(子系统)
coder.report.generate(型号,名称,值)

描述

例子

coder.report.generate(模型生成代码生成报告模型。该模型的构建文件夹必须存在于当前工作文件夹中。

例子

coder.report.generate(子系统生成代码生成报告子系统。子系统的构建文件夹必须存在于当前工作文件夹中。

例子

coder.report.generate(模型,,,,名称,价值使用当前模型配置生成代码生成报告,以及一个或多个指定的其他选项名称,价值配对参数。可能的值名称,价值参数是参数代码生成>报告窗格。没有修改模型配置,使用名称,价值参数您可以生成具有不同报告配置的报告。

例子

全部收缩

打开模型rtwdemo_counter

打开rtwdemo_counter

构建模型。该模型被配置为创建和打开代码生成报告。

rtwbuild('rtwdemo_counter');

关闭代码生成报告。

Coder.Report.Close;

生成代码生成报告。

coder.report.generate('rtwdemo_counter');

打开模型rtwdemo_counter

打开rtwdemo_counter

构建子系统。该模型被配置为创建和打开代码生成报告。

rtwbuild('rtwdemo_counter/放大器');

关闭代码生成报告。

Coder.Report.Close;

为子系统生成代码生成报告。

coder.report.generate('rtwdemo_counter/放大器');

生成代码生成报告,以在构建过程之后包含静态代码指标报告,而无需修改模型。

打开模型rtwdemo_hyperlinks

打开rtwdemo_hyperlinks

构建模型。该模型被配置为创建和打开代码生成报告。

rtwbuild('rtwdemo_hyperlinks');

关闭代码生成报告。

Coder.Report.Close;

生成一个代码生成报告,其中包括静态代码指标报告。

coder.report.generate('rtwdemo_hyperlinks',,,,“ GenerateCodeMetricsReport”,,,,'上');

代码生成报告打开。在左导航窗格中,单击静态代码指标报告查看报告。

输入参数

全部收缩

指定为角色向量的型号名称

例子:rtwdemo_counter

数据类型:char

子系统名称指定为字符向量

例子:rtwdemo_counter/放大器

数据类型:char

名称值对参数

指定可选的逗号分隔对名称,价值参数。姓名是参数名称和价值是相应的值。姓名必须出现在单引号中('')。您可以按任何顺序指定几个名称和值对参数NAME1,Value1,...,Namen,Valuen

例子:'generateWebView',“ on”,“ generatecodeMetricsReport',on''在代码生成报告中包括模型Web视图和静态代码指标。

每个名称,价值参数对应于配置参数上的参数代码生成>报告窗格。当配置参数GenerateReport,启用了参数。这名称,价值参数仅用于生成当前报告。参数将覆盖但不修改模型配置中的参数。以下参数需要嵌入式编码器®执照。

导航

全部收缩

代码对模型超链接,指定为“' 或者 '离开’。指定 '’在代码生成报告中包括代码对模型的超链接。超链接链接代码到相应的块,状态流®对象和matlab®模型图中的功能。有关更多信息,请参见代码对模型

例子:“包括hyhyperlinkinreport”,“ on”

数据类型:char

模型对编码突出显示,指定为“' 或者 '离开’。指定 '’在代码生成报告中包括模型对编码突出显示。有关更多信息,请参见模型对代码

例子:“ GenerateTraceInfo”,“ On”

数据类型:char

模型Web视图,指定为“' 或者 '离开’。指定 '’要在代码生成报告中包括模型Web视图。有关更多信息,请参阅生成模型Web视图

例子:“生成WebView”,“ on”

数据类型:char

可追溯性报告内容

全部收缩

删除和虚拟块的摘要,指定为“' 或者 '离开’。指定 '’在代码生成报告中包括删除和虚拟块的摘要。有关更多信息,请参阅消除 /虚拟块

例子:“ generateTraceReport”,“ on”

数据类型:char

Simulink块和相应的代码金宝app位置的摘要,指定为“' 或者 '离开’。指定 '’要在代码生成报告中包含simulink块和相应的代码位置的金宝app摘要。有关更多信息,请参阅可追溯的Simuli金宝appnk块

例子:“ generateTraceReportsl”,“ on”

数据类型:char

状态流对象的摘要和相应的代码位置,指定为“' 或者 '离开’。指定 '’在代码生成报告中包括状态流对象的摘要和相应的代码位置。有关更多信息,请参阅可追溯的状态流对象

例子:“ generateTraceReportsf”,“ on”

数据类型:char

MATLAB函数的摘要和相应的代码位置,指定为“' 或者 '离开’。指定 '’在代码生成报告中包括MATLAB对象的摘要和相应的代码位置。有关更多信息,请参阅可追溯的MATLAB功能

例子:“ generateTraceReporteml”,“ on”

数据类型:char

指标

全部收缩

静态代码指标,指定为“' 或者 '离开’。指定 '’在代码生成报告中包括静态代码指标。有关更多信息,请参阅静态代码指标

例子:“ generatecodeMetricsReport”,“ on”

数据类型:char

在R2012a中引入

这个话题有帮助吗?